Why choose DRS for your Colocation? • Space: DRS has over 60,000 sq. ft. of Data Center space with locked cabinets, cages and technical office suites for enhanced security. • Connectivity: We provide direct physical layer connectivity to many long haul, metro fiber, LEC and CLEC, IP transit, TDM/Voice and VoIP providers. We have Gbps of redundant, expandable Internet bandwidth available as well as 10 Gbps of redundant, expandable bandwidth between our various Data Centers. We also maintain and manage over 700 miles of our own metro fiber. • Power: All customer equipment is fed by 2 redundant, independent Liebert designed power systems to insure 100% availability of power. Utility grid power is backed up by diesel generators which can operate for days without refueling. Cooling and Fire Suppression: All cooling and humidity control is provided by Liebert units. • Fire Suppression:Fire suppression is provided using a combination of gas and zoned dry sprinkler fire suppression. • Security: DRS employs SAS 70 Type II Internal Control Standards. SAS 70 is an auditing standard developed by the American Institute of Certified Public Accountants (AICPA). Type II audit not only includes the description of controls, but also the detailed testing of controls. To achieve SAS 70 Type II, DRS facility operations are thoroughly scrutinized and evaluated annually with results reported and published. In addition, DRS employs various physical security measures including surveillance, biometric access controls and intelligent alarm controllers.
